One-Car Accident in Town of Tioga

Emergency personnel responded to a one-car accident on Halsey Valley Road in the Town of Tioga yesterday. One individual was entrapped in the accident and sustained unknown injuries. The Tioga County Sheriff's Department also assisted on scene. No additional information has been released.
